- Handsome English leading man who, after briefly working for the Ministry of Defence, turned to acting using the stage name Julian Dallas. He made a couple of film appearances for the Rank Organisation before moving to the US, signed by Warner Brothers. He took acting classes in New York under Morris Carnovsky, then made his mark as the title character of The Adventures of Jim Bowie (1956), for which he affected a convincing Southern drawl. He returned to England in the 1960s to work in television.
- Educated at Repton and Balliol College, Oxford.
